Handover: payment retries on Ledgerline

Priya, picking up from me: idempotency keys are now generated client-side per attempt-group, not per HTTP call, so a retried charge reuses the same key for 24 hours. The dedupe store moved from in-process to the shared Keyvault-lite cluster, which fixed the double-charge reports from the Brindle rollout. Watch the eviction metric — if it spikes, keys expire early and retries can duplicate. The settings the dedupe worker currently runs with are listed below.

service settings:
ralael:
  pin: 7453
  tenant: zorath
  seal: seal_087806e4
  metrics_host: metrics.ralael.paliqworks.example
  standby_team: fraath
  escalation: praok-istiel
  nonce: 10e083

## Releases

Before any Lanternview UI release, the snapshot test suite must pass in full. Snapshots capture rendered component output, so a diff usually means an intentional style change or a real regression—support should know which release introduced which visuals. Review the diff report, approve intentional changes, and regenerate baselines. Once snapshots are green and the changelog is updated, the build is signed with the release key shown here.

deploy key for baweg-bajeg: bky9_DYLNv2wGq

Handover: log sampling for Pellwick's chirper service. Sampling is now 1:50 on INFO, full on WARN+. Config lives in the deploy overlay, not the repo default — don't revert that. The rate limiter in logpipe still double-counts dropped lines; Marta has a fix pending review. If the collector backs up again, bump the sample ratio before touching buffer sizes. Dashboards already reflect scaled counts. For the break-glass vault used during collector restarts, the recovery passphrase is below.

recovery phrase for yajof-bagap: oliwyn-ulaael